Responded to callback for toilet and sink reinstallation and discovered the root cause of recurring sewer backup issues. Upon investigation, identified that the existing 4" tee configuration had drain branches from the basement bathroom, laundry room, and toilet stack positioned lower than the main sewer line, creating an uphill flow condition that prevented proper drainage.
Broke up concrete flooring and excavated in storage room to expose the existing main sewer line. Removed the toilet stack from the no-hub coupling down to the horizontal connection point. Installed new toilet stack section using 4" PVC pipe and fittings, incorporating a new connection for ejector pump discharge, sump pump discharge tie-in, and cleanout access for future maintenance requirements. Connected the toilet stack to the main sewer using appropriate transition fittings to ensure code-compliant installation.

Responded to service call for toilet leaking from base. Upon arrival, removed existing toilet to diagnose source of leak. Inspection revealed severely corroded toilet flange with extensive rust, mineral buildup, and structural deterioration that compromised the seal between toilet and drain pipe. The existing flange was beyond repair due to long-term moisture exposure and corrosion.
Removed and disposed of failed flange assembly. Cleaned drain opening and surrounding area to ensure proper surface preparation. Installed new toilet flange with secure mounting to subfloor. Applied new wax ring seal and reinstalled toilet, ensuring proper alignment with drain. Connected water supply line and tested for leaks. Verified toilet operates correctly with no water leakage at base. Left work area clean and operational.

Responded to emergency service call for disconnected exhaust vent pipe on tanked water heater in utility closet. Upon arrival, confirmed that the white PVC exhaust vent pipe had separated from the rubber coupling connection at the ceiling overnight, causing a loud noise that prompted the occupant to shut off the electrical breaker and gas supply as a safety precaution.
Inspected the exhaust vent assembly and identified that the rubber coupling with metal hose clamps had failed, allowing the vertical PVC pipe to disconnect from the water heater's exhaust system. Verified no water leaks or damage to surrounding areas. Cleaned accumulated dirt and debris from the pipe connection points and coupling surfaces to ensure proper seal. Reinstalled the exhaust vent pipe into the rubber coupling adapter, ensuring proper alignment and secure fit. Tightened metal hose clamps on both sections of the coupling to manufacturer specifications to prevent future disconnection.

Responded to service call for toilet tank leaking at flush mechanism. Upon inspection, identified vertical hairline crack in porcelain tank extending from chrome flush button downward, causing active water seepage. Removed tank lid to assess internal components and confirm crack penetrated through ceramic material. Due to structural compromise of tank integrity, recommended complete toilet replacement as porcelain cracks cannot be permanently repaired and will continue to leak and potentially worsen over time. Documented damage with photographs showing crack location and internal flush valve assembly for records.
